Sorry I don't speak Russian but wanted to let you know like Lago I was also diagnosed Stage II and three years out and I am also doing just fine. I remember being scared when I was first diagnosed. It is very common to have these emotions. One minute I wanted to cry, next thing I knew I was screaming out in anger, and then I would go through a "numb" stage. My emotions were all over the place and would swing back and forth within 30 minutes at times.
Just be there for support - that is the most important thing you can do.
